Output 81daebb1950a58b7dd6797efce1deebbc30e8d27360d9a05fe33ea6b728d3f55:21

value
684733
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 82c59485ee97d330789c9ce7b8b418b3e6ba502a29ef39e9036022ecbe90ac60
address
bc1pstzefp0wjlfnq7yunnnm3dqck0nt55p298hnn6grvq3we05s43sqf7kxsm
transaction
81daebb1950a58b7dd6797efce1deebbc30e8d27360d9a05fe33ea6b728d3f55
spent
true